About Meirong Bai
Meirong Bai is a scholar working on Aging, Cell Biology and Molecular Biology, having authored 31 papers that have together received 375 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Ubiquitin and proteasome pathways (5 papers), Pediatric Hepatobiliary Diseases and Treatments (4 papers), Endoplasmic Reticulum Stress and Disease (4 papers), Autophagy in Disease and Therapy (4 papers), Congenital gastrointestinal and neural anomalies (4 papers), Microtubule and mitosis dynamics (3 papers), RNA Research and Splicing (3 papers) and Single-cell and spatial transcriptomics (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Aging (26 citations), Cell Biology (84 citations) and Cancer Research (56 citations). Meirong Bai has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Czechia. Frequent co-authors include K. Dengke, Shuo Luo, Zhe Zhang, Guilherme Oliveira Barbosa, Bingying Wang, Jun Ni, Thomas B. Kornberg, Long Yu, Yongjun Dang and Suqin Shen. Their work appears in journ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Nature Communications and Blood.
